namespace {
// Imitate Apex and cache some of the casts to streamline parameter reuse.
// Our heuristic is to cache lower_precision_fp casts of fp32 model weights (see cached_cast below).
//
// After discussion with @ezyang, the cache uses the following structure:
// The key is the fp32 source tensor's TensorImpl*, a proxy for a Tensor uuid that's
// unchanged across shallow copies.
// The value is a tuple with a weakref to the source tensor's TensorImpl as the first
// element and the casted tensor as the second element.
//
// The weakref keeps the source's TensorImpl from being deleted.  We need to because we're
// using the source TensorImpl* as the key.  If it were deleted, another random Tensor could
// be allocated whose TensorImpl* happened to have the same value.  This TensorImpl* would
// then mistakenly hit in cache:  a rare, intermittent, unpredictable bug.
//
// I'm not using the weak_intrusive_ptr as the key because it's more difficult to compare
// directly against incoming TensorImpl*s.
using weakref_type = c10::weak_intrusive_ptr<TensorImpl, UndefinedTensorImpl>;
using val_type = std::tuple<weakref_type, Tensor>;

static ska::flat_hash_map<TensorImpl*, val_type>& get_cached_casts() {
  static ska::flat_hash_map<TensorImpl*, val_type> cached_casts;
  return cached_casts;
}
std::mutex cached_casts_mutex;


// nesting tracks the nesting depth of the Python-side context manager.
// When the autocast context manager exits to a nesting level that's outside
// any instance of autocast (which should occur at the end of each forward pass)
// it calls clear_cache() to ensure cached Tensors don't leak outside the autocasting region.
thread_local int nesting = 0;

// Overload to catch Tensor args
// TODO (possible optimization):
// Move cast_cache to an inline function in a header with cached_casts declared as
// extern thread_local in the header.
Tensor cached_cast(at::ScalarType to_type, const Tensor& arg, DeviceType device_type) {
  if (is_eligible(arg, device_type) && (arg.scalar_type() != to_type)) {
    // Heuristic:  Do what Apex does, and cache lower_precision_fp casts of fp32 model weights (leaves).
    // See cached_casts declaration above for detailed strategy.
    bool can_try_cache = (to_type == get_lower_precision_fp_from_device_type(device_type) &&
                         arg.scalar_type() == at::kFloat && arg.requires_grad() &&
                         arg.is_leaf() && !arg.is_view() && cache_enabled &&
                         !at::caching::is_cached_tensor(arg));

    if (can_try_cache) {
      const std::lock_guard<std::mutex> lock(cached_casts_mutex);
      auto it = get_cached_casts().find(arg.unsafeGetTensorImpl());
      if (it != get_cached_casts().end()) {
        return std::get<1>(it->second);
      } else {
        auto casted_arg = arg.to(to_type);
        get_cached_casts().emplace(arg.unsafeGetTensorImpl(), val_type{weakref_type(arg.getIntrusivePtr()), casted_arg});
        return casted_arg;
      }
    } else {
      return arg.to(to_type);
    }
  } else {
    return arg;
  }
}

/*******************************
Banned functions
*******************************/

static Tensor binary_cross_entropy_banned(const Tensor &, const Tensor &, const std::optional<Tensor>&, int64_t) {
  AT_ERROR("torch.nn.functional.binary_cross_entropy and torch.nn.BCELoss are unsafe to autocast.\n"
           "Many models use a sigmoid layer right before the binary cross entropy layer.\n"
           "In this case, combine the two layers using torch.nn.functional.binary_cross_entropy_with_logits\n"
           "or torch.nn.BCEWithLogitsLoss.  binary_cross_entropy_with_logits and BCEWithLogits are\n"
           "safe to autocast.");
}
